Clash设置排除名单的全面指南

什么是Clash?

Clash是一款强大的网络代理工具,支持多种不同的代理协议,其主要目的是帮助用户科学上网。使用Clash,用户可以方便地管理不同网络请求的路由,从而提高网络使用的灵活性和效率。

排除名单的定义

在Clash的使用过程中,排除名单(Exclude List)是指那些不经过代理服务器直接访问的网站或IP地址。设置排除名单的主要目的是为了确保某些特定的流量能够绕过代理,特别是当用户需要访问本地网络资源时。

为什么需要设置排除名单?

设置排除名单的原因主要有以下几点:

  • 保证本地访问:某些应用程序可能需要快速访问局域网内的服务,依赖代理可能会导致延迟。
  • 防止掉线:某些不稳定的代理在处理特定的网站时可能导致掉线,排除名单能够有效避免这种情况。
  • 提升速度:对于某些常用网站,直接访问可以提高加载速度,提升用户体验。

Clash排除名单的设置步骤

在Clash中设置排除名单非常简单,以下是详细的步骤:

第一步:打开Clash配置文件

  1. Locate你的Clash配置文件,通常为config.yaml
  2. 使用文本编辑器(如Notepad++、VS Code等)打开该文件。

第二步:添加排除名单

config.yaml文件中,找到proxy-groups部分(如果没有,可以自己添加),然后添加exclude字段,示例如下: yaml proxy-groups:

  • name: ExampleGroup type: select proxies:

    • Proxy1
    • Proxy2
    • DIRECT url: ‘http://example.com’ interval: 300 exclude:
    • ‘*.local’
    • ‘192.168.*’
  • 这里的exclude字段是用于定义排除网站或IP地址。可以使用通配符*来匹配多个地址。

第三步:保存和重启Clash

完成配置后,确保保存文件并重启Clash以使设置生效。

如何有效管理排除名单?

高效的管理排除名单对网络体验至关重要,可以遵循以下建议:

  • 定期检查排除名单:随着使用需求的变化,应定期更新排除名单。
  • 使用通配符:合理使用通配符*,可以减少手动修改的工作。
  • 记录被排除的条目:建立一个简单的文档,记录所有被排除的地址,方便后续管理。

Clash排除名单的常见问题解答

1. 如何知道哪些网站需要加入排除名单?

  • 观察访问情况:可以通过访问日常使用的网站,注意哪些网站在使用代理后速度慢。
  • 了解应用需求:某些应用程序如打印机、局域网共享等,可能需要直接访问。

2. 排除名单会影响哪些功能?

  • 直接访问的流量不会经过代理,因此无法使用代理带来的匿名性和安全性。
  • 一些应用可能会因为网络设置的变化,导致连接问题。

3. 可以在Clash中设置多个排除名单吗?

  • Clash支持在同一个配置文件中设置多个排除条目,但每个exclude字段下只能有一个条目列表。

4. 通过排除名单访问速度快了吗?

  • 通常来说,直接访问不经过代理的情况会更快,尤其是在处理局域网资源时。

总结

掌握Clash中的排除名单设置是提升网络使用效率的重要一步。通过对排除名单的合理配置,用户可以更好地管理网络流量,避免不必要的延迟和堵塞,为日常的网络活动提供便利。在实施过程中,建议用户多进行测试和调整,以达到最佳效果。

正文完
 0